Softball Recap: Naugatuck Greyhounds vs. Woodland Regional Hawks

Naugatuck extended their losing streak to four on Saturday, dropping their season record down to 10-12 in the process. They lost 13-1 to the Woodland Regional Hawks. Unfortunately, that's the third time they've come up short against the Hawks this season, with their most recent defeat being a 14-0 loss back in April.

Naugatuck saw three different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Amanda Torrens, who went 1-for-3 with one run.

As for Woodland Regional, the victory keeps they at an undefeated 21-0. Considering they have won 19 contests by more than five runs this season, Saturday's blowout was nothing new.

On Woodland Regional's side, Angelena Tottenham was a standout: she went a perfect 3-for-3 with two runs, one stolen base, and one double. Another player making a difference was Caitlyn Braun, who went 2-for-3 with three RBI and two runs.

As of now, neither Naugatuck nor Woodland Regional have any future games scheduled.
